  19. The ROW simply increase the size of the slots on the "rare wheel". It increases the chance that when the "rare wheel" spins, the drop received will be a more rare drop (example- Hilt over sara sword). This is probably the best ways to answer a question about the ring of wealth. I believe this is an accurate translation of how the ring works. Taken from Saradomin's Encampment Guide

  22. Sacred clay pickaxe = ~18k exp (depends on ore) Sacred clay hatchet = ~33k - 40k (depends on tree) Sacred clay harpoon = ~26k Sacred clay butterfly net = 64,204 exp Sacred clay hammer = 50,750 exp Sacred clay needle = 43k - 44k I would first get all your smithing\crafting\construction goals done before you start training with the tools.
